- #82 g of hydrogen is sealed in a vessel of volume 0.02 m3 and is maintained at 300 K. Calculate the pressure in the vessel.Ans : Given:
Mass of hydrogen, m = 2 g
Volume of the vessel, V = 0.02 m3
Temperature in the vessel, T = 300 K
Molecular mass of the hydrogen, M = 2 u
No of moles, n = `` \frac{m}{M}=\frac{2}{2}``= 1 mole
Rydberg's constant, R = 8.3 J/Kmol
From the ideal gas equation, we get
PV = nRT
`` \Rightarrow P=\frac{nRT}{V}``
`` \Rightarrow P=\frac{1\times 8.3\times 300}{0.02}``
`` \Rightarrow ``P = 1.24 × 105 Pa
